Since you were precious in My sight...
Isaiah 43:4

Unique
You are unique to God. Because He created you, you are precious to Him. He loves you. His desire is that you might live in a happy relationship with Him. But there is a fundamental problem. Our sins separate us from God. This obstacle must be removed so that we can make personal contact with our Creator. He Himself took the first step.

God's love is unique. "For God so loved the world that He gave His only begotten Son, that whoever believes in Him should not perish but have everlasting life" (John 3:16). Surely we can hardly believe it: God's love is so great that He sacrificed His only Son for us sinful human beings in order to build a bridge to Himself. Jesus Christ died on the cross so that we can come to God.

God's salvation is unique. He does not ask us to do good deeds. He only asks us to believe in Jesus Christ and accept Him as our personal Saviour. He paid the price with His own life so that our debt could be paid before God. When you confess your sins to God and believe in His Son, Jesus Christ, your relationship with God is put right. The consequences of this are wonderful:

Your sins are forgiven.
You are a beloved child of God.
You can now bring all your worries to your God and Father.
You will one day be with the Lord Jesus in heaven.

Today's reading: Numbers 11:24-35 · Matthew 8:14-22
